机械专业学生如何利用Python进行数据分析?

机械专业学生如何利用Python进行数据分析?

随着大数据时代的到来,数据分析已经成为各行各业不可或缺的一部分。机械专业学生也不例外,他们需要掌握数据分析技能,以便更好地应对未来的职业挑战。Python作为一种功能强大的编程语言,在数据分析领域有着广泛的应用。本文将介绍机械专业学生如何利用Python进行数据分析。

一、Python数据分析的优势

  1. 简洁易学:Python语法简洁,易于上手,尤其适合初学者。

  2. 丰富的库支持:Python拥有众多优秀的第三方库,如NumPy、Pandas、Matplotlib等,这些库在数据分析中发挥着重要作用。

  3. 跨平台性:Python支持多种操作系统,如Windows、Linux、Mac OS等,方便用户在不同平台上进行数据分析。

  4. 强大的社区支持:Python拥有庞大的开发者社区,用户可以在这里找到丰富的学习资源和解决方案。

二、机械专业学生数据分析的学习路径

  1. 基础知识:首先,机械专业学生需要掌握Python编程基础,包括变量、数据类型、运算符、控制流等。

  2. 数据分析库:学习NumPy、Pandas、Matplotlib等数据分析库,这些库可以帮助学生进行数据清洗、处理、分析和可视化。

  3. 数据预处理:了解数据预处理的基本方法,如缺失值处理、异常值处理、数据标准化等。

  4. 统计分析:学习描述性统计、推断性统计、回归分析等统计分析方法。

  5. 机器学习:了解常用的机器学习算法,如线性回归、决策树、支持向量机等。

  6. 案例分析:通过实际案例,让学生了解数据分析在实际应用中的操作过程。

三、案例分析

以下是一个简单的案例分析,展示机械专业学生如何利用Python进行数据分析。

案例背景:某公司生产一批机械零件,需要对零件的尺寸进行检测,以确保其符合要求。

数据分析步骤

  1. 数据收集:收集零件的尺寸数据,包括长度、宽度、高度等。

  2. 数据清洗:检查数据是否存在缺失值、异常值等,并进行相应的处理。

  3. 数据可视化:使用Matplotlib绘制零件尺寸的直方图、箱线图等,直观地展示数据分布情况。

  4. 统计分析:计算零件尺寸的均值、标准差、方差等统计量,分析数据是否符合正态分布。

  5. 机器学习:使用线性回归模型预测零件尺寸,并评估模型的准确性。

  6. 结果分析:根据分析结果,对生产过程进行调整,以提高零件尺寸的合格率。

四、总结

机械专业学生通过学习Python数据分析,可以更好地应对未来的职业挑战。掌握Python数据分析技能,不仅有助于提高自己的竞争力,还能为我国制造业的发展贡献力量。希望本文能为机械专业学生提供一定的参考价值。

猜你喜欢:禾蛙接单平台